A Project-Based Approach to Choosing Window Safety Locks Suppliers

Image
 Selecting window hardware for a construction, renovation, or commercial project requires more than simply comparing products and prices. Windows can have different sizes, materials, opening mechanisms, and security requirements, so the locking solution must match the specific application. Working with reliable window safety locks suppliers can help contractors, architects, facility managers, and property owners choose suitable hardware for each project. Understanding the Project Requirements The first step is to understand where the window locks will be installed. Residential buildings may have different requirements from schools, hospitals, offices, hotels, and commercial facilities. The location of the windows, frequency of use, accessibility, and level of security required should all be considered.
